The steamed bun is sliced and cooked directly by frying. I have a trick. It won’t be soaked in oil. It has a crispy texture on the outside and a tender inside. The taste is very good. It tastes not greasy. It is very fragrant. Love this.

Fried Steamed Bun Slices

1. Cut the steamed buns into large slices about 1 cm thick

2. Take a larger container, put it in cold boiled water and drink a little salt and stir. Don't use raw water, you can use mineral water or cold boiled water. Put in the sliced steamed buns, turn them on both sides, so that the steamed buns are filled with water.

3. Put the oil in the pan, put the steamed bun slices, don’t be afraid of splashing, there will be a little splash of oil just after putting it in, it will be ready in a few seconds

4. Fry on high heat until the steamed buns are golden on both sides

5. Crispy on the outside and tender on the inside, fragrant

Tips:

It is best to use a non-stick pan. Don’t be afraid of oil splashing after putting the steamed bun slices in. There will be a little splash of oil just after putting it in, and it will be good after a few seconds. The golden surface layer on both sides is delicious.
